#9feff4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9feff4 is composed of 62.4% red, 93.7%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.8% cyan, 2%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 183.5 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 79%. #9feff4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3fdfe9. Closest websafe color is: #99ffff.

Shades and Tints of #9feff4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01090a is the darkest color, while #f7f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#9feff4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c8cbcb is the less saturated color, while #97f6fc is the most saturated one.
